As data acquisition, access, analysis, and reporting are interwoven with our businesses and lives, more and more data is collected about business and personal activities. This abundance of data and the computing power to analyze it has increased the use of data analysis and data visualization across a broad range of job roles. Decision makers of all types, including managers and executives, must interact with, interpret, and develop reports based on data and analysis provided to them.

There are 7 modules in this course
As a data-driven decision maker, you will receive a variety of reports that contain data, visualizations, and related information relevant to your job. If you want to make sense of the insights, arguments, and data provided, and then make recommendations and decisions, you must be able to view and explore the reports you're given.
